Document 5:
Source: Testimony of Captain Diogo de Carvalho in the Inquisition trial of Luzia Pinta, a free Black woman from Angola, resident in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il, 1741.

I saw Luzia at the home of João Peixoto. There was a small altar with a canopy, and she had a curved knife in her hand, and was wearing a large ribbon tied on her head with the ends thrown backward in the style of an angel. And singing there with her were two other Black women, also from Angola, and an African man playing a small tambourine. And after two hours of playing and singing, Luzia became as if out of her mind, speaking things that no one understood. Many people who had come there to be cured were lying down on the floor, and she stepped over them various times. On these occasions it was said that she had the winds of divination, and she said that God told her on these occasions what she was to do. She also cured the wife of João do Valle. I also heard that many times she had been called to go to other towns to cure people.

Classify each of the following as a physical or a chemical
property. Give reasons for your answer.
(a) metallic lustre
(b) boiling point
(c) explodes when ignited
(d) changes colour when mixed with water

Answers

Answer:

a,b,d: physical property

c: chemical property

Explanation:

(a) Metallic lustre is classified as a physical property because the metallic substance is not being changed

(b) Boiling point is classified as a physical property because in boiling point composition of matter  is not changed.

(c) explodes when ignited: This one is classified as a chemical property because it does not remain the same substance when something is exploding. It changes.

(d) changes colour when mixed with water: this one is classified as a physical property as the substance remains the same as the physical properties does not change  when it is mixed with water.

At 25oC three moles of a gas occupy a volume of 4.0 L at 1.9 kPa If the volume increases to 8.0 L what will the new pressure be?

Answers

Answer:

0.95 kPa

Explanation:

[tex]P_{1} V_{1} = P_{2}V_{2}[/tex]

(4.0)(1.9) = ([tex]P_{2}[/tex])(8.0)

[tex]P_{2}= 0.95[/tex] kPa

-- However, you should see that when the volume increases (doubles, in this case) you will divide the original pressure value by 2. Pressure and volume are inversely related.
